Book excerpt: The central nervous system continuously perceives, integrates, processes and generates information. These complex functions rely on the detailed elaboration of its cellular network and on the myriads of individual, highly differentiated and specialized cell types, classically subdivided into neurons, astrocytes and oligodendrocytes. The specification of these individual populations begins early during development with less differentiated, yet already partly restricted, progenitor cells. Anatomically located in dedicated germinative niches, neural progenitors perceive the influence of diffusible molecules of various natures and concentrations. These signals result in the initial specialization of cohorts of progenitors that express unique combinations of transcription factors. It is now clearly established that both extrinsic and intrinsic signals act in concert to determine the fate potentials of these progenitor cohorts. This limitation increases over time, adult neural progenitors being more restricted than their developmental counterparts. Nevertheless, recent data have shown that the fate restriction of neural progenitors, as well as that of their progenies, can be overwritten upon selected intrinsic factor expression, not only during development but also in adulthood. Book excerpt: A discussion of the neural crest and neural crest cells, dealing with their discovery, their embryological and evolutionary origins, their cellular derivatives - in both agnathan and jawed vertebrates or gnathostomes - and the broad topics of migration and differentiation in normal development. The book also considers what goes wrong when development is misdirected by mutations, or by exposure of embryos to exogenous agents such as drugs, alcohol, or excess vitamin A, and includes discussions of tumours and syndromes and birth defects involving neural crest cells.

Book excerpt: Invertebrates have proven to be extremely useful model systems for gaining insights into the neural and molecular mechanisms of sensory processing, motor control and higher functions such as feeding behavior, learning and memory, navigation, and social behavior. A major factor in their enormous contributions to neuroscience is the relative simplicity of invertebrate nervous systems. In addition, some invertebrates, primarily the molluscs, have large cells, which allow analyses to take place at the level of individually identified neurons. Individual neurons can be surgically removed and assayed for expression of membrane channels, levels of second messengers, protein phosphorylation, and RNA and protein synthesis. Moreover, peptides and nucleotides can be injected into individual neurons. Other invertebrate model systems such as Drosophila and Caenorhabditis elegans offer tremendous advantages for obtaining insights into the neuronal bases of behavior through the application of genetic approaches. Despite the wide range of material covered at this institute, a common theme seemed to emerge: at all stages of their develop mental history, the cells of the nervous system interact with previously generated cells (both neurons and non-neurons) as well as with other constituents of the developmental milieu. The pre sentations at this meeting helped in comprehending how a relatively "simple" series of sequential events might provide the necessary information needed to generate the diversity, characteristic of the adult nervous system, without hypothesizing on the existence of specific genes acting to control each step.
